How Outreach SEO Works

Outreach SEO is the practice of proactively contacting bloggers, journalists, webmasters, and influencers to earn backlinks, brand mentions, or content placements that improve search rankings. It is a cornerstone of off-page SEO strategy, combining relationship-building with link acquisition to increase domain authority and referral traffic.

Why Outreach SEO Matters for SEO

Effective outreach begins with identifying relevant, high-authority websites in your niche. Common outreach tactics include broken link building (offering your content as a replacement for dead links), guest posting, resource page link building, and digital PR campaigns. Personalized, value-driven outreach emails significantly outperform generic template blasts in response rates. Successful outreach SEO requires tracking pitches, follow-ups, and results using CRM tools or outreach platforms. Building genuine relationships with site owners over time creates recurring link opportunities and collaborative content partnerships that sustain long-term SEO growth.
